In smaller, more homogeneous societies, deviance might be punished more severely. For example, in large, industrialized societies that were largely bound together by the interdependence of work (the division of labor), punishments for deviance were generally less severe. He discussed the impact of societal size and complexity as contributors to the collective conscience and the development of justice systems and punishments. “A crime is a crime because we condemn it,” he said (1893). Durkheim saw laws as an expression of the “collective conscience,” which are the beliefs, morals, and attitudes of a society. A key example of this dynamic is the Civil Rights Movement, which corrected many historical wrongs by continuously challenging the dominant society’s values and norms.ĭurkheim’s point regarding the impact of punishing deviance speaks to his arguments about law. On the other hand, when norm violations became more widespread and collective, as a result of various historical and cultural factors (i.e. war in Vietnam, other social movements, televised police brutality, etc.), this cycle of continued deviance eventually led to social and legal change. Norm violators were often severely punished, even lynched, which led to increased social bonds among racist whites. Those who violated these norms reinforced their legitimacy for those in power, which often led to even harsher laws and sanctions, which in turn led to increased conformity or adherence to the norms. Émile Durkheim believed that deviance is a necessary part of a successful society and that it serves three functions: 1) it clarifies norms and increases conformity, 2) it strengthens social bonds among the people reacting to the deviant, and 3) it can help lead to positive social change and challenges to people’s present views (1893).įor instance, segregation laws remained intact for nearly a century in the United States after slavery was abolished. Émile Durkheim: The Essential Nature of Deviance Social disorganization theory, strain theory, and social control theory represent the main functionalist perspectives on deviance in society. They view deviance as a key component of a functioning society. Sociologists who follow the functionalist approach are concerned with the way the different elements of a society contribute to the whole. Portable units can be easily detached from the track and moved to a different track in another area Slings and Lifting Accessories Self-attaching portable units are also available. Power traverse drive units have an extra motor to move the patient back and forth along the track. The most common systems is the manual traverse, where the hoist motor lifts the patient and the care giver moves the person back and forth along the track. The lifting motors are available in manual traverse or power traverse. Our most commonly used lifter has a 450 pound capacity. The “Hoist Unit” or “lifter motor” are completely battery operated for safety and reliability with capacities from 300 to 1000 pounds. From simple “point to point” systems, to “interconnected” rooms, to “room covering” systems, we can access almost any area! Using these unique components, we are able to design a ceiling mounted system which can be adapted to both the user’s individual requirements and the existing environment. The “ceiling lift” system consists of a wide range of hoisting units and rail / track components. This keeps the equipment out of the way, leaving valuable floor space available for other uses. Referring to mobile hoists as a Hoyer is like calling “facial Tissue” by the name “Kleenex” – It’s a brand name, not a product description.Īs the name indicates, “Ceiling lifts” are mounted on or near the ceiling by anchoring to the wall or building support structure above the ceiling. “Ceiling lifts” are much more stable and compact than “mobile hoists” which some people refer to as a “Hoyer” lift. will allow easier, safer transfers for both the client and care giver. Lower grit represents coarser abrasives that take off material much faster. The higher the grit the finer the abrasion, which creates a smoother finish. The grit of sandpaper is a rating of the size of abrasive materials on the sandpaper. What does the grit number on sandpaper mean?
